Output d632804d81095f3f7fcb608bd4d82febc38f7bf80d7b76390c357607635ba2a9:8

value
264005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b77a0b01eb96ea34f86a67e9dcf950160c2179e6 OP_EQUAL
address
3JR9nLxSiJEn4RZmFyoenwwv1R8z4PtbZC
transaction
d632804d81095f3f7fcb608bd4d82febc38f7bf80d7b76390c357607635ba2a9
confirmations
281118
spent
true